Saskatchewan premier says photo of him being used to promote cryptocurrency scam
March 14, 2025
Saskatchewan Premier Scott Moe says beware of scammers using his face to sell cryptocurrency.Moe, in a post on social media, says his photo and pictures of other public figures are being used to promote cryptocurrency scams.Don’t fall for it says Moe, who says he would never endorse crypto or any other specific investment.
